Guest Episode - "Reconnect with Gaia": in this episode, The Way Out Is In features a collaboration with another podcast to support our practice journeys together. Friends of Plum Village and climate change leaders Christiana Figures and Tom Rivett Carnac founded Global Optimism: a purpose-driven enterprise that calls for radical collaboration and solutions for the complexity of the climate crisis. Their podcast Outrage + Optimism seeks to expand listeners' knowledge on climate change and inspire meaningful action.
Christiana, Tom and co-presenter Paul Dickinson talk of Thich Nhat Hanh's passing and the potential of the world to shift to a new view of life. They then introduce the "Deep Time Walk" practices of Stephan Harding, one of the founders Schumacher College.
The episode ends with a guided Gaia meditation, led by Stephan.
